Output 42328379a8eea1a61ae4ac2e6b73ea2bc3baa481a4d19d92c922a903ddd44268:1

value
681180
script pubkey
OP_0 OP_PUSHBYTES_20 e3dc495990a90246424245571f10c0bc12a9d359
address
bc1qu0wyjkvs4ypyvsjzg4t37yxqhsf2n56en2t00z
transaction
42328379a8eea1a61ae4ac2e6b73ea2bc3baa481a4d19d92c922a903ddd44268
spent
true